Apple isreportedly working on a completely wireless-charging solution for itsupcoming 2018 iPhones by removing the Lightning Port. One of the keyelements in the route of achieving this objective is the introduction ofAir Power a highly-efficient wireless charging mat which was announced lastyear by Apple.
Up till now, Apple has been unable to launch the Air Power. It’s been 10months since they initially announced it and according to Bloomberg, sometechnical flaws are preventing Apple from releasing it to the mass market.Speaking to a journalist, an anonymous source said that one of the mainreasons behind the delay in the release of the AirPower is the risk of itheating up.
Other than this, the task of inserting multiple charging sensors along withthe selection of the firmware for the AirPower’s charging chip whichdecides the power management ratios between all the devices placed on themat is proving to be a hurdle between the launch of the device.
Sources have said that the delay in the release might be intentional aswell, once more indicating the possibility of Apple removing the LightningPort in the upcoming models. On the other hand, the fact that a significantnumber of Apple’s gadgets got released long after they got announced (Suchas the AirPods and the HomePod) justifies the delay in the release of theAirPower since it can be said that the development stage takes up a longtime and the product cannot be launched in the market until it has beenperfected.
